Solution methods
-------------------------------------------------------------------------------
Software: GAMIT 10.71.034/GLOBK 5.35X
Reference Frames: System rotated and translated on upto 99 reference sites
Observables: Dual frequency phase, 2-minute sampling
Arc Length: 24-hours for IC, radiation parameters random walk process noise
over 7-day intervals
Elevation Cutoff: 5-deg, site and elevation angle dependent phase noise
Reference: http://igscb.jpl.nasa.gov/igscb/center/analysis/mit.acn
Analysis : IGc20 Reference Frame
